Hiking around Derryboy offers diverse trails set against the scenic backdrop of Strangford Lough in Northern Ireland. The region is characterized by picturesque lakeside views, accessible paths within Delamont Country Park, and historic features like Sketrick Castle on Sketrick Island. The Derryboy hiking terrain includes a mix of easy, flat routes and some moderate paths with gentle elevation gain, catering to various fitness levels.

As you enter Newry via the canal route, you are greeted by an impressive tribute to the fallen: the Newry War Memorial, marked by an authentic 25-pounder gun. This artillery piece, an icon of World War II, symbolizes the courage and sacrifice of the local people during global conflicts. The Gun: It is an Ordnance QF 25-pounder, the main British field gun of World War II, known for its versatility and mobility.

Between the rustling trees along the Newry Canal Towpath, you'll encounter the tranquil ruin of a lock keeper's cottage. Once, this was the proud and bustling heart of the waterway, where the lock keeper stood ready day and night to operate the heavy wooden canal gates for passing barges. Today, only the robust stone walls remain, slowly being reclaimed by nature.

The war memorial in Bessbrook stands silently yet full of meaning in the heart of the village. The white obelisk bears the names of almost ninety people who gave their lives in the Second World War - a sign of remembrance and remembrance of those who once lived here and defended their homeland. As you walk past, you can read the inscriptions that tell the stories of those who fell. The square around the memorial is simple, but that is precisely what draws the focus to the message of remembrance and the silent commemoration of the past. The surrounding houses seem to carry the history of the place and you can almost feel how yesterday and today are connected here. A place that makes you pause and reminds you of how important it is to preserve history.

This War Memorial in Bessbrook is dedicated to the 86 individuals from the village who gave their lives in the Second World War. It is a 17-foot (5.75 meters) tall obelisk.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Derryboy?

Derryboy offers a good selection of hiking opportunities, with over 35 trails available. These routes cater to various preferences, including easy strolls and more moderate excursions.

What kind of terrain can I expect on hikes near Derryboy?

The terrain around Derryboy is quite varied, featuring picturesque lakeside views of Strangford Lough, accessible paths within Delamont Country Park, and river paths. You'll find a mix of easy, flat routes and some moderate paths with gentle elevation gain, suitable for different fitness levels.

Are there any easy, family-friendly walks in Derryboy?

Yes, Derryboy has many easy trails suitable for families. For instance, the Bessbrook War Memorial — loop around the Bessbrook Pond is an easy 4.3 km loop that takes about 1 hour 10 minutes to complete. Delamont Country Park also offers easily accessible paths generally considered suitable for all skill levels.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can see while hiking in Derryboy?

While hiking around Derryboy, you can explore several interesting landmarks and natural features. Highlights include the historic Killevy Churches Ruins, the scenic Camlough Lake, and the Newry Canal Towpath. The region also features Sketrick Castle on Sketrick Island, offering historic ruins and lakeside views.

Are there any circular walks available in the Derryboy area?

Yes, many of the trails around Derryboy are circular, providing convenient starting and ending points. An example is the War Memorial Cannon loop from Mullaghglass, a moderate 8.3 km route that offers a longer, engaging walk.

What do other hikers enjoy most about hiking in Derryboy?

The hiking routes in Derryboy are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from 7 reviews. Hikers often praise the scenic lakeside views, the diverse parkland trails, and the variety of options available for different ability levels.

Are there any moderate hiking options for those seeking a bit more challenge?

Yes, Derryboy offers moderate hiking options for those looking for a longer or slightly more challenging experience. The War Memorial Cannon loop from Mullaghglass is a moderate 8.3 km path that includes some elevation, taking approximately 2 hours and 7 minutes to complete.

What are the typical durations for hikes around Derryboy?

Hikes around Derryboy vary in length. Many easy loops, like the Newry River loop from Newry (3.8 km), can be completed in under an hour. Longer, moderate routes, such as the War Memorial Cannon loop from Mullaghglass (8.3 km), typically take around 2 hours and 7 minutes.

Are there any trails that follow rivers or canals?

Yes, the Derryboy area features trails that follow waterways. You can explore the Newry River loop from Newry or the Newry River loop from Mullaghglass. Additionally, the Newry Canal Towpath and the Greenway Between Estuary and Canal offer pleasant walks alongside water.

What is the best time of year to go hiking in Derryboy?

The region around Derryboy is generally suitable for hiking throughout the year, with varied trail difficulties catering to different seasons. Spring and summer offer lush scenery and milder weather, while autumn provides beautiful colors. Always check local weather conditions before heading out.

Are there any trails with historical significance?

Yes, several trails in the Derryboy area offer glimpses into history. The Bessbrook War Memorial — loop around the Bessbrook Pond and the War Memorial Cannon loop from Mullaghglass both feature war memorials. You can also find historic ruins like Sketrick Castle on Sketrick Island and the Killevy Churches Ruins.

Can I find trails that offer views of Strangford Lough?

Absolutely. Strangford Lough is a central feature of the Derryboy area, and many hiking routes provide picturesque lakeside views. Delamont Country Park, for example, offers trails like the Delamont Long Walk with direct views of the lough.
